As you may know, I have purchased a 96 Fleetwood to replace my destroyed 357,00 mile 94 model.



As a result I now own a Fleetwood with no knowledge of what it has been through in the last 14 years. Since I only paid $1500 there are sure to be issues to discover on my own.

MY QUESTION: Since this is a 96, it is on the OBD-2 system. The diagnostics on this car still act like the 94 and there is no part number on the remanufactured PCM to indicate to me that it has the correct year PCM. I also get nothing when I attach a scan tool to the dash port. What do you 96 model owners see when you enter diagnostics through the HVAC controls? Do you actually get "P0104" style readouts or the 00-04 pointers and codes?

Thanks for the info. Your PM responses further make me believe I have a mismatched PCM. The speedometer is WAY off, the traction control light is always on even with no codes shown. 3 of the 5 PCM section pointers report a "--" instead of the "00" I would expect and of course there is no reading from a scan tool.
